Scandinavian Almond Bars Recipe

Ingredients:

1 3/4 cups all purpose flour
2 tsp. baking powder
1/2 cup butter
1 cup sugar
1 egg
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
milk
1/2 cup sliced almonds, coarsely chopped
Almond Icing (see recipe)

Directions:

Stir together flour, baking powder and 1/4 tsp. salt in a large mixer bowl. Beat butter with electric mixer until softened. Add sugar and beat until fluffy. Add egg & almond extract & beat well. Add flour mixture & beat until dough is well mixed. Divide into fourths and form each piece into a 12 inch roll. Place 2 rolls 4 to 5 inches apart on an ungreased cookie sheet and flatten to about 3" wide. Repeat with remaining rolls. Brush flattened rolls with milk. Sprinkle with almonds. Bake at 325º oven 12 to 14 minutes or until edges are lightly browned. While still warm cut crosswise at a diagonal into 1" strips. Cool. Drizzle with Almond Icing

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
48
